French 19th Century Empire Porcelain and Gilt Bronze Decorative Jewelry Box
Located in Firenze, IT
This French Empire 19th century rectangular porcelain dresser box or jewlery decorative casket has a wonderfully patinated powder blue/cerulean light blue background color and features grotesque masks, architectural vase, fruit, flowers and leafy scrolled design throughout painted as a trompe l’oeil in the round. Ormolu mounts enrich the whole box. The paintings on this casket are striking as is the color palette used, a wonderful mix of light purple, cream, blue and soft brown. The lid is centered by a grotesque mask inspired by antiquity. The front, back and sides are profusely decorated with architectural elements, cartouches and volutes. The design is centered by a vase with a fruit arrangement that appear to be plums. The decoration could refer to the allegory of autumn and the mask painted on the lid could refer to Bacchus. Both the color of the porcelain and the paintings are very unusual and a sign of high quality and uniqueness.The box was most probably given to a high-ranking lady as a gift on the occasion of her marriage, or perhaps after the birth of a child. The lidded box is fitted with ormolu mounts, hinges and clasp. A gilt bronze band finelly chiseled in the form of a rope adorns the upper part. The Antique Primitive American Paint Decorated Tool or Document Storage Box is a unique and charming piece of American folk art. These boxes were commonly used in the 18th and 19th centuries to store tools, documents, or other small items. The box is typically made of wood and features a simple, rustic design. It may have dovetail or nailed construction, showcasing the craftsmanship of the time. The surface of the box is often hand-painted with decorative motifs or patterns, adding a touch of color and artistry. The paint decoration on these boxes can vary greatly, depending on the region and the individual artist. It may include floral designs, geometric patterns, or even scenic landscapes. The paint is typically applied in a folk art style, with bold brushstrokes and vibrant colors. These storage boxes were primarily functional, but the paint decoration adds an aesthetic appeal that makes them highly sought-after by collectors and enthusiasts of American folk art. They are a testament to the creativity and resourcefulness of early American craftsmen. The age and condition of an antique primitive American paint decorated tool or document storage box can greatly affect its value. Boxes in good condition with well-preserved paint decoration are particularly prized by collectors. This type of antique box serves as a fascinating glimpse into American history and the everyday lives of the people who used them.
